Curious Minds

My unix shell and vim configuration files

Installation

$ git clone git://github.com/curiousminds/dotfiles ~/src/curiousminds
$ cd ~/src/dotfiles
$ rake

This will produce the following links:

  • ~/.config -> ~/src/dotfiles
  • ~/.bash_profile -> ~/.config/bash/bashprofile
  • ~/.bashrc -> ~/.config/bash/bashrc
  • ~/.vimrc -> ~/.config/vim/vimrc
  • ~/.gvimrc -> ~/.config/vim/gvimrc

Bourne-Again Shell

I use the default BASH shell that comes configured on Mac OS/X 10.6.7. The rake command will link the appropriate dot files in the home directory.

VIM

I use MacVIM on OS/X. The configuration files are setup to use this version of VIM (7.3 as of this writing). I use Pathogen to configure VIM plugins in the .config/vim/bundles directory. Each plugin is configured as a git submodule. To update the plugins run:

$ cd ~/.config
$ git submodule update --init
